So, an explanation. ...Which I'm just copying from the LJ community the entire project is posted on...

"A summer art project by Anna Kupiecki (LJ: thehaplessmoon) and Heather Kilsdonk (LJ: rspbrrymocha) loosely based on Stephanie Congdon Barnes and Maria Alexandra Vettese's A Year of Mornings: 3191 Miles Apart book and project (Amazon: [link] and Project website: [link]).

While the two women from the original project were both morning people, and therefore that dictated their time, one of us is not. Posts will be made before midnight on the day it is taken/made. We've also expanded the media able to be used for our project to include almost anything: photography, sculpture, fibers work, glass, etc. ((Edit: It's just been photography for now, but I think that's just convenient for us.))

We start June 1st. The end date as yet to be determined."
